FARMING AND CONSERVATION
The estate land is farmed and managed with the principle aim of preserving the environment rather than for production. We work closely with environmental bodies such as Scottish Natural Heritage, the RSPB and the Forestry Commission to preserve natural habitats for birds, mammals and wildflowers.
We have several designated areas of Sites of Special Scientific Interest and of Outstanding Natural Beauty.
We graze black face sheep and a suckler herd of cattle. We have one herd of Highland cattle down at Garvard.
Our farming methods are generally organic and we employ corncrake and chough friendly farming procedures in conjunction with the RSPB.
